Key Players in the Industry
Among the most noteworthy companies, DJI, although based overseas, has a significant influence in the American market thanks to its user-friendly products and groundbreaking innovation. Locally, firms like Skydio, Wing, and AEye play crucial roles. Skydio has gained recognition for its autonomous navigation technology, allowing drones to weave seamlessly through complex environments. Meanwhile, Wing by Alphabet Inc. is reshaping delivery services with its drone technology, aiming to reduce the carbon footprint of last-mile deliveries.

The Rise of Drone Deliveries
Another area witnessing considerable growth is drone deliveries. Companies are developing methods to deliver packages more efficiently than traditional means. Amazon Prime Air, for instance, promises timely delivery right to your doorstep using drones, a process that embodies the blend of speed and technology. This has tremendous potential to transform logistics, making it more sustainable.

Frequently Asked Questions
1. How do drones benefit the agricultural sector? Drones help farmers with accurate crop monitoring, pest control, and irrigation management, leading to better yields and sustainable farming practices.
2. What are the environmental implications of drone deliveries? Drone deliveries can significantly reduce carbon footprints, as they use less fuel compared to traditional vehicles, contributing to greener logistics.
